Xiaomi has just announced that its 12 series smartphones will be available worldwide on March 15. The event will begin at 8 p.m. Beijing time (12 p.m. UTC) and will be broadcast live on YouTube, Twitter, Facebook, and Xiaomi’s own website.

At the event, we can expect to see the Xiaomi 12, Xiaomi 12X, and Xiaomi 12 Pro. At this point, there’s little reason to believe that the long-rumored Ultra model will be present. At the event, Xiaomi may also unveil some new smart wearables, but we’ll have to wait for more teasers. In their base 128GB storage configurations, Xiaomi 12 series EU pricing is rumored to start at €600-700 for the 12X, €899 for the vanilla 12, and €1,099 for the 12 Pro.
